public class ElasticSearchEmbeddedNode extends Object implements Closeable
| Modifier and Type | Field and Description |
|---|---|
protected ElasticSearchEmbeddedServerConfig |
config |
protected org.elasticsearch.node.Node |
node |
protected int |
retry |
| Constructor and Description |
|---|
ElasticSearchEmbeddedNode(ElasticSearchEmbeddedServerConfig config) |
| Modifier and Type | Method and Description |
|---|---|
void |
close() |
protected void |
deleteLuceneFileLock(String root) |
ElasticSearchEmbeddedServerConfig |
getConfig() |
org.elasticsearch.node.Node |
getNode() |
void |
start() |
protected final ElasticSearchEmbeddedServerConfig config
protected org.elasticsearch.node.Node node
protected int retry
public ElasticSearchEmbeddedNode(ElasticSearchEmbeddedServerConfig config)
public void start()
public void close() throws IOException
close in interface Closeableclose in interface AutoCloseableIOExceptionprotected void deleteLuceneFileLock(String root) throws IOException
IOExceptionpublic ElasticSearchEmbeddedServerConfig getConfig()
public org.elasticsearch.node.Node getNode()
Copyright © 2018 Nuxeo. All rights reserved.